Projeto
Solicitação para Implementação de Sistema de Comentários em Artigos do Site da Medeiros Corporation Inc.Solicitação para Implementação de Sistema de Comentários em Artigos do Site da Medeiros Corporation Inc.
Fabrício de Medeiros
Solicitante:
Fabrício de Medeiros
Engenheiro de Software | CEO (Chief Executive Officer)
Diretoria Executiva
Fluxo da Solicitação para Implementação
1. Solicitação Iniciada por: Fabrício de Medeiros (CEO)
- Cargo: Chief Executive Officer
- Responsável pela solicitação: Fabrício de Medeiros, como CEO e Engenheiro de Software, é o responsável por identificar a necessidade de melhorias no site da empresa e por solicitar formalmente essa implementação.
2. Setor Destinatário: Diretoria de TI
- Diretoria de Tecnologia da Informação (TI) será o setor responsável pela avaliação técnica e implementação da funcionalidade.
- A Diretoria de TI deve analisar a viabilidade técnica e elaborar o plano de desenvolvimento.
3. Equipe Técnica: Engenharia de Software e Desenvolvimento Web
- Engenheiros de Software e Desenvolvedores Web serão os responsáveis pela execução da implementação do sistema de comentários.
- Esta equipe será encarregada de:
- Desenvolver o sistema de comentários.
- Integrar a funcionalidade com a plataforma atual.
- Garantir que os requisitos de segurança e usabilidade sejam atendidos.
4. Aprovação e Validação pela Diretoria de TI
- Após a implementação, a funcionalidade será testada pela equipe técnica e submetida para aprovação pelo Gerente de TI.
- O Gerente de TI será responsável por validar se o sistema está funcionando de acordo com as especificações e garantir que os critérios de segurança e performance foram atendidos.
5. Apresentação e Revisão pela Diretoria Executiva
- Após a validação técnica, o sistema será apresentado à Diretoria Executiva, incluindo Fabrício de Medeiros, para uma revisão final e possível aprovação ou solicitação de ajustes.
6. Implementação no Site e Comunicação ao Público
- Após a aprovação final, a equipe técnica procederá com a implementação oficial no site da Medeiros Corporation Inc..
- Um comunicado será emitido para os usuários do site, informando a nova funcionalidade de comentários, e guias de uso serão disponibilizados.
Responsabilidades
Solicitante: Fabrício de Medeiros
Setor Destinatário: Diretoria de Tecnologia da Informação (TI)
Execução: Equipe de Engenharia de Software e Desenvolvimento Web
Aprovação Técnica: Gerente de TI
Aprovação Final: Diretoria Executiva (Fabrício de Medeiros)
Requisitos e Funcionalidades
Objetivo:
Implementar um sistema de comentários robusto para os artigos publicados no site da Medeiros Corporation Inc., promovendo a interação dos usuários com os conteúdos de forma segura e respeitosa. Este sistema deve garantir a segurança dos dados, facilitar a manutenção e criar um ambiente propício para discussões construtivas e respeitosas entre os usuários.
Funcionalidades:
1. Autenticação de Usuários:
- Somente usuários autenticados poderão comentar.
- Login por meio de conta própria do site ou por redes sociais (OAuth via Google/Facebook).
- Possibilidade de anonimato (opcional, a ser discutido), com limitação de moderação mais rigorosa.
2. Publicação de Comentários:
- Campo de texto livre para que usuários possam adicionar comentários, com validação de conteúdo.
- Limite mínimo e máximo de caracteres (mínimo 10 caracteres, máximo 500).
- Botão de submissão com validação para bloquear comentários vazios ou com caracteres impróprios.
3. Respostas a Comentários:
- Sistema de comentários hierárquicos (usuários podem responder a outros comentários).
- Limite de um nível de profundidade (resposta direta apenas ao comentário principal).
4. Moderação de Comentários:
- Função para moderadores (com privilégios de edição e deleção de comentários).
- Regras automáticas para detectar e ocultar comentários com linguagem ofensiva ou spam (usando ferramentas de detecção automática de spam e abuso).
- Moderação manual opcional: moderadores recebem notificações para revisar comentários denunciados.
5. Classificação de Comentários:
- Sistema de likes e dislikes para classificar comentários, onde comentários com interações positivas aparecem no topo
6. Notificações:
- Usuários têm a opção de receber notificações por e-mail quando alguém responde a seus comentários (opt-in).
7. Paginação de Comentários:
- Caso haja muitos comentários, deve-se usar paginação (exibir 10 comentários por página com opções para alterar para 25, 50, 100).
8. Filtros de Exibição:
- Filtros para ordenar comentários por data (mais recentes ou mais antigos), ou por popularidade (número de likes).
Segurança:
- Sanitização de entradas: Todos os dados de entrada dos usuários (comentários, respostas) serão adequadamente sanitizados para evitar ataques de XSS (Cross-Site Scripting) e injeções de SQL.
- Proteção contra spam: Utilização de reCAPTCHA ou solução similar para evitar spam de bots.
- Taxa de limite de comentários: Prevenir usuários de fazer muitos comentários em um curto período de tempo (limite de 1 comentário a cada 30 segundos).
- Armazenamento seguro: Todos os dados de comentários e usuários devem ser armazenados de forma segura no banco de dados, com proteção de senhas e dados sensíveis.
Estrutura do Banco de Dados para o Sistema de Comentários
(Será discutido posteriormente, com tabelas e campos necessários).
Editar Voltar